About the series
Morris’s iconic cowboy, Lucky Luke, the man who shoots faster than his own shadow, rides through the American West in this long-running Franco-Belgian series from Dargaud. Launched in 1968, the strip is most famously written by René Goscinny, whose sharp, comedic scripts elevated the adventures alongside Morris’s clean, expressive art. A cornerstone of European comics, it blends slapstick humor, historical satire, and a steady stream of memorable gags.
